Meltwich Food Co. Sydney

Meltwich has a dedicated plant-based menu section with vegan poutine, vegan melts, and veggie crispy chick'n sandwiches. Vegan cheese and vegan mayo are used. The kitchen is shared, so cross-contamination with dairy/meat is possible, but the menu is clearly marked and staff are reportedly helpful.

Halal

confidence 60% ·

Reliable, Allergen-marked menu with aware staff, served from a shared kitchen. Cross-contamination risk is acknowledged but the venue has clear options.

The venue's website prominently features a 'Halal Menu' link and describes itself as 'QSR Bar Halal' on the homepage. This suggests a halal-certified kitchen, but no specific certification body or accreditation details are provided in the sources. Call to confirm certification.

Coeliac · Gluten-free

confidence 60% ·

Best effort, No marked menu but staff will accommodate when asked. Quality varies by who's working that shift; safer to call ahead and confirm.

Meltwich offers gluten-free bread, buns, and poutine, and has a dedicated sandwich press for GF sandwiches. However, the kitchen is shared and a coeliac diner reported getting glutened twice in recent months after the venue switched between regular and crispy fries (crispy fries contain wheat). Staff knowledge is praised by some reviewers but the cross-contamination risk is real. Call ahead to confirm current fryer practices.
